Subject: Validator plugin system shipping to staging

Hi all — especially those who joined recently: the Gatewren data platform now supports pluggable validators. Instead of editing the core pipeline, you write a small plugin conforming to the checker interface, register it in the manifest, and the loader discovers it at startup. Staging picks this up tonight; production follows Thursday pending soak results. Please review the plugin authoring guide before writing your first validator. The staging rollout corresponds to the build stamped below.

build token for kajog-baguf: htk14_e43bf70f92bbf6

## Build Provenance: ImageVault Cache Leak Fix

The leak in Brindlewood's ImageVault decoded-frame cache was traced to eviction callbacks never firing under concurrent loads. The patched artifact was built on the hardened Ostrel pipeline with reproducible flags enabled. For attestation purposes, the signed build reference follows.

pipeline stamp: htk21_cc68b8e00e3cb5ca75ae8

Ticket #4412 — StormPing fan-out stuck in staging

Hey Mirela, quick one before the cut: the weather-alert fan-out on StormPing is pointing at the prod topic from staging, so test alerts almost went to real subscribers in the Velmora region. Oof. I've repointed the topic and scrubbed the queue, but the worker still fails auth because the staging env file was copied without its credential line. To unblock the release, add the following line to staging.env:

secret setting of hahog-kahof: COURIER_KEY8=bf77bdea

The Fernwick metrics sidecar runs alongside every service pod and aggregates counters before shipping them upstream every 15 seconds. If a customer reports missing dashboards, check the sidecar's health endpoint first; a restart usually clears stale buffers. Known issues are tracked on the Fernwick status board. For anything beyond a restart, email the metrics platform team.

escalation mailbox, kaweg-kahif: druwyn.sordor@nelvroworks.corp

// Digest scheduler client setup — note for the release manager:
// The Bramblewick digest service batches outbound email summaries on a
// 15-minute cadence. Changing the cron expression below requires a
// coordinated deploy with the Oakmere queue workers, or duplicates will
// be sent. Retries are idempotent per digest window. The client
// authenticates to the scheduler with the following key.

app token of hawif-kafof = kto15_B3AN0KfpZRy4TLc